The Muthanna Journal of Pure Science (MJPS) is a double-blind peer-reviewed research journal that publishes significant developments in multidisciplinary areas of science.
MJPS is a scientific journal with peer review published by the College of Science, AL-Muthanna University. The journal was founded in 2012.
The Muthanna Journal of Pure Science welcomes the submission of researchers for their contributions in the disciplines of pure sciences that have an impact on the field of knowledge and are supportive of original research activities from around the world.
